TOP 10 FALL/WINTER 2010 MAKE-UP LOOKS

Beauty
March 17, 2010

Get ready for some new trends in make-up...

When it comes to translating their vision onto the runway, designers can’t ignore the impact makeup looks can have. Though the specific details are often left to last minute discussions with the cosmetic team, the colorful - or neutral - looks go hand in hand with the fashions, and set the tone for what will sell on makeup counters. Many designers focused on natural looks this season, but a handful went big, bold, and fabulous. Here are some of the most notable Fall/Winter 2010 makeup looks.

 

 

Balenciaga: blue and orange eye brows? Nicolas Ghesquiere never fails when it comes to innovation.

 Jeremy Scott: Over-the-top cat eyes were a wonderful complement to the designer’s quirky fashions.

 

Marc Jacobs: It's hard to top the Fall/Winter 2010 Marc Jacobs collection when it comes to makeup – each of the 60 models had a completely different look, courtesy of Francois Nars himself. Nars never disappoints, and he created a wonderful smudgy mascara and eye liner look for the show this season.

Chanel: At Chanel, the focus was also on the eyes, with painterly liner applied under the direction of Chanel’s creative director of make-up, Peter Philips.

LAMB: Gwen Stefani’s models walked the runway with dramatic cat eyes and crimson lips.  

Rick Owens: Models are known to frown on the runway, but the amount of eye shadow Owens’ girls had on brought the aggravated look to new extremes.

Rodarte: The makeup look at Rodarte was heavily focused on the brow – extreme for some looks, almost dyed into oblivion for others.

Chloe: The delicate, light, natural look Hannah MacGibbon wanted for her models not only was the perfect fit for her collection, it is easily imitable and featured some beautiful peach-toned lips.

Givenchy:  Along with LAMB and many others, including the Riccardo Tisci-designed Givenchy collection, it's clear that despite a rise in neutrals, crimson lips aren’t going anywhere.

Calvin Klein: It comes as little surprise that the brand that made Brooke Shields famous showed memorably large, prominent brows paired with some of the most understated lips of the season.
